Overview
An established retail/e-commerce organisation is seeking a talented Software Engineer to support a major transformation programme. This role focuses on delivering Microsoft Dynamics 365 F&O WMS projects to revolutionise warehousing and fulfilment operations.

Responsibilities
- Configure and customise Dynamics F&O modules related to Supply Chain Management and Retail.
- Develop custom solutions within Dynamics F&O using X++ and C# to integrate with other business systems.
- Build applications and integrations using modern technologies such as Azure, Power Platform, and Fabric.
- Design and extend functionality within relational databases (SQL Server, Oracle) and NoSQL databases (Cosmos DB).
- Produce and maintain technical documentation, including design specifications and end-user guides.
- Participate in code reviews to ensure adherence to quality standards and best practices.
- Stay up to date with emerging features of the Dynamics 365 platform to maximise solution value.
- Provide support for existing business-critical systems during the transition to new platforms, ensuring integrations maintain essential functionality.
Candidate Requirements
- Proficiency in C#.Net, SQL, and database design.
- Experience with Microsoft Dynamics 365 F&O, particularly in WMS and logistics-related modules is advantageous.
- Ideal to have experience with X++.
- Knowledge of Azure services, Power Platform, and modern integration approaches.
- Strong problem-solving skills and ability to work within a dynamic, fast-moving environment.
- Experience in large-scale logistics, retail, warehouse, or supply chain systems is desirable.
